In this stunning follow-up to the global phenomenon The Da Vinci Code, Dan Brown demonstrates once again why he is the worlds most popular thriller writer. The lost Symbol is a masterstroke of storytelling- a deadly race through a real- world labyrinth of codes, secrets, and unseen truths? all under the watchful eye of Browns most terrifying villain to date. Set within the hidden chambers, tunnels, and temples of Washington, D.C., The Lost Symbol accelerates through a startling landscape toward an unthinkable finale.As the story opens, Harvard symbologist Robert Langdon is summoned unexpectedly to deliver an evening lecture is summoned unexpectedly to deliver an evening lecture in the U.S Capitol Building. Within minutes of his arrival, however, the night takes a bizarre turn. A disturbing object artfully encoded with five symbols is discovered in the Capitol Building. Langdon recognizes the object as an ancient invitation? one meant to usher its recipient into a long-lost world of esoteric wisdom.When Langdons beloved mentor, Peter Solomon a prominent Mason and philanthropist is brutally kidnapped, Langdon realizes his only hope of saving Peter is to accept this mystical invitation and follow wherever it leads him. Langdon is instantly plunged into a clandestine world of Masonic secrets, hidden history, and never before seen locations all of which seem to be dragging him toward a single, inconceivable truth.As the world discovered in The Da Vinci Code and Angels Demons, Dan Browns novels are brilliant tapestries of veiled histories, arcane symbols, and enigmatic codes. In this new novel, he again challenges readers with and intelligent, lightning paced story that that offers surprises at every turn. The Lost Symbol is exactly what Browns fans have been waiting for? his most thrilling novel yet.

El experto en simbología Robert Langdon es convocado inesperadamente por Peter Solomon, masón, filántropo y su antiguo mentor, para dar una conferencia en el Capitolio. Pero el secuestro de Peter y el hallazgo de una mano tatuada con cinco enigmáticos símbolos cambian drásticamente el curso de los acontecimientos. Atrapado entre las exigencias de una mente perturbada y la investigación oficial, Langdon se ve inmerso en un mundo clandestino de secretos masónicos, historia oculta y escenarios nunca antes vistos, que parecen arrastrarlo hacia una sencilla pero inconcebible verdad. Con la ayuda de Katherine Solomon, hermana de Peter y experta en ciencias neoéticas, Robert Langdon tiene doce horas para salvar a su amigo y, al mismo tiempo, evitar que uno de los secretos mejor guardados de nuestra historia caiga en manos equivocadas. Dan Brown vuelve a retar a los lectores con una historia inteligente y de ritmo vertiginoso que ofrece sorpresas en cada página. El símbolo perdido es lo que los fans del autor estaban esperando: su novela más emocionante.
